PHP建站技术分享-从入门到精通PHP建站技术分享-从入门到精通PHP建站技术分享-从入门到精通

QQ:420220301 微信/手机:150-3210-7690

功能定制

PHP功能定制通常指的是根据特定业务需求或功能要求,对现有的PHP应用程序、框架或系统进行修改、扩展或定制。这种定制可以涵盖多个方面,包括添加新功能、修改现有功能、优化性能、提升用户体验等。


以下是一些关于PHP功能定制的关键点和步骤:

一、需求分析与规划

1.明确需求:

    与业务团队或客户进行深入沟通,明确功能定制的具体需求和期望。

    确定功能定制的范围、目标、优先级和交付时间。

2.技术评估:

    分析现有系统的架构、代码结构、数据库设计等,评估功能定制的技术可行性和复杂度。

    确定需要修改或扩展的模块和组件。

3.制定计划:

    根据需求和技术评估结果,制定详细的功能定制计划,包括开发、测试、部署和发布等阶段。

    分配资源和任务,确保按计划进行。

二、开发与实现

1.代码修改与扩展:

    在现有代码的基础上进行修改或扩展,以实现新的功能或修改现有功能。

    遵循编码规范,确保代码清晰、简洁和可维护。

2.数据库调整:

    根据功能定制的需求,可能需要对数据库结构进行调整,如添加新的表、字段或索引。

    确保数据库调整与现有系统的兼容性和一致性。

3.前端界面调整:

    如果功能定制涉及前端界面的变化,需要对HTML、CSS、JavaScript等前端代码进行修改。

    确保前端界面与后端逻辑的一致性和协调性。

4.集成测试:

    在开发过程中进行集成测试,确保新功能或修改后的功能与现有系统的其他部分能够正常工作。

    及时发现并修复潜在的问题和错误。

三、测试与优化

1.单元测试:

    对新添加或修改的代码进行单元测试,确保其功能正确性和稳定性。

2.性能测试:

    对功能定制后的系统进行性能测试,包括响应时间、吞吐量、并发用户数等指标。

    根据测试结果进行性能优化,提高系统的处理能力和响应速度。

3.用户体验测试:

    进行用户体验测试,确保功能定制后的系统界面友好、操作简便。

    收集用户反馈,对系统进行持续改进和优化。

四、部署与发布

1.环境准备:

    准备与生产环境相同或相似的测试环境,确保功能定制后的系统能够在生产环境中正常运行。

2.部署与配置:

    将功能定制后的系统部署到生产环境,并进行必要的配置和调优。

3.发布与监控:

    发布功能定制后的系统,并监控其运行状态和用户反馈。

    及时处理用户反馈的问题和错误,确保系统的稳定性和可用性。

五、维护与更新

1.文档更新:

    更新系统的文档和用户手册,以反映功能定制后的变化和更新。

2.持续维护:

    对系统进行持续维护,包括修复已知问题、更新第三方库和框架等。

3.版本管理:

    使用版本控制系统对代码进行版本管理,以便跟踪更改、合并分支和协作开发。

综上所述,PHP功能定制是一个复杂而细致的过程,需要明确的需求分析、精心的开发与实现、全面的测试与优化以及细致的部署与发布。通过遵循这些步骤和注意事项,可以确保功能定制的成功实施和系统的稳定运行。


扫码关注

qrcode

QQ交谈

回顶部